Diffraction efficiency of discrete-carrier holograms
Soviet Journal of Quantum Electronics, 1976The dependence of the diffraction efficiency of holograms on the size, optical properties, and concentration of light-sensitive particles was determined for materials composed of discrete sensitive particles (known as discrete-carrier materials). The maximum values of the diffraction efficiency were plotted as topograms.

Diffraction efficiency of layer transmission optics
Quantum Electronics, 1995The efficiency of diffraction optics, in the form of transmission gratings and zone plates, in the soft x-ray range is considered. Analytic expressions are obtained for the diffraction efficiency. These expressions contain all the parameters of transmission gratings and zone plates: the optical constants of the materials, thickness, focal length ...

Diffraction efficiency of photochromic absorption gratings
Optics Communications, 1983Abstract Efficiencies of thick photochromic absorption gratings are theoretically investigated. The treatment is based on a realistic photochromic grating model, which includes both spatial and temporal variations of the absorption coefficient. Simple analytic solutions for dynamic diffraction characteristics are derived.

Efficiency of quantized diffractive phase elements
Optics Communications, 1992Abstract The quantization of the transmission or reflection of diffractive phase elements is of fundamental concern to allow the use of fabrication methods established in micro-circuit technology. It influences the diffraction efficiency η of the element.
